Adage

• (n.) a proverb, wise saying.

• Our teacher read an old adage from the bible yesterday.

• Synonyms- maxim, saw, aphorism.

Bonanza

• (n.) a rich mass of ore in a mine;something very valuable, profitable, or rewarding;a source of wealth or prosperity;a very large amount;sudden profit or gain

• A large sum of bonanza was located in the southern U.S.

• Synonyms- windfall

Churlish

• (adj.) lacking politeness or good manners;lacking sensitivity;difficult to work with or deal with;rude

• My little sister was being very churlish at and during the wedding.

• Synonyms- surly,ill-tempered

• Antonyms- courteous, civil, well-mannered

Citadel

• (n.) a fortress that over looks and protects a city;any strong or commanding place

• There are many historic citadels are located in the country of Ireland.

• Synonyms- fort, stronghold, bulwark, bastion

Decree

• (n.) an order having the force of law; (v.) to issue such an order; to command firmly or forcefully

• “There went forth a decree from Caesar Augustus that all the world should be taxed.”

• Synonyms- (n.) proclamation, edict; (v.) proclaim

Discordant

• (adj.) disagreeable in sound, jarring; lacking in harmony, conflicting

• There was a high discordant sound coming from the factory made machine.

• Synonyms- grating, shrill, different, divergent

• Antonyms- harmonious, in agreement

Evolve

• (v.) to develop gradually; to rise to a higher level

• Over time and history the world has evolved into to such a beautiful environment.

• Synonyms- unfold, emerge

• Antonyms- wither, shrivel up, atrophy

Excerpt

• (n.) a passage taken from a book, article, etc.; (v.) to take such a passage; to quote

• We used the excerpt on the Koons trial to answer he questions.

• Synonyms- portion, section, extract

Grope

• (v.) to feel about hesitantly with hands; to search blindly and uncertainly

• I groped through my room when the power went off so I could reach my mom and tell her that I was safe.

• Synonyms- fumble for, cast about for

Hover

• (v.) to float or hang suspended over; to move back and forth uncertainly over or around

• The cat hovered over the fish tank waiting for a fish to appear.

• Synonyms- linger, waver, seesaw

• Antonyms- soar

Jostle

• (v.) to make or force one’s way by pushing or elbowing; to bump, shove, brush against; to compete for

• I had to jostle with my little sister into the bathtub to get her clean.

• Synonyms- push

Laggard

• (n.) a person who moves slowly or falls behind; (adj.) falling behind; slow move, act, or respond

• My brother was acting like a laggard getting up in the morning.

• Synonyms-(n.) slowpoke, straggler; (adj.) sluggish

• Antonyms-(n.) early bird; (adj.) swift, speedy, prompt

Plaudits

• (n.) applause; enthusiastic praise or approval

• The music director politely asked for a plaudits from the audience.

• Synonyms- cheers, acclaim

• Antonyms- boos, disapproval, ridicule

Preclude

• (v.) to make impossible, prevent, shut out

• We preclude the negative ideas.

• Synonyms- hinder, check stop

• Antonyms- help, promote, facilitate

Revert

• (v.) to return, go back• We reverted to the

“G” building at the end of the day.

• Synonyms- relapse, regress

• Antonyms- progress, advance

Rubble

• (n.) broken stone or bricks; ruins

• After 9/11 there were many pieces of rubble in the streets of New York.

• Synonyms- wreckage, debris

Servile

• (adj.) of or relating to slave; behaving like or suitable for a slave or a servant, menial; lacking spirit or independence, abjectly submissive

• The maid was being very servile to Ms.Darns.

• Synonyms- slavish, groveling, fawning

• Antonyms- masterly, overbearing

Vigil

• (n.) a watch, especially at night; any period of watchful attention

• There was a steady vigil going on at the police station.

Wrangle

• (v.) to quarrel or argue in a noisy, angry way; to obtain by argument; to herd; (n.) a noisy quarrel

• The two children began to wrangle over the blocks.

• Synonyms- (v.) squabble, bicker

• Antonyms-(v.) agree, concur
